How UK Shopify competitor formats are evolving

The visible shift in stronger UK agency content is toward practical formats that reduce ambiguity:

  • Framework guides with defined process steps.
  • Cost and decision explainers with scenario tables.
  • Operational playbooks with timelines and role ownership.

Generic listicles still appear, but they are less likely to dominate decision-stage SERPs unless backed by deep, implementation-level detail.

This is one reason Charle-like content patterns are effective: they are often direct, practical, and commercially contextualised.

Format mismatch patterns that hurt rankings

MismatchExampleLikely impact
Listicle for a decision query”10 tips” for a pricing decision termLower relevance signals
Thin explainer for high-stakes topic600-word migration guideReduced trust and dwell quality
No scannable structureLong blocks without tables/TOCPoor usability and retention
No conversion pathStrong information, weak next stepLow lead capture from qualified traffic

Most fixes are structural, not purely copy edits.

SERP format benchmark table

Query intent typeFormat most often rewardedRecommended Shopify execution
Cost and budgetingCost breakdown with scenario tableInclude assumptions and constraints
Agency selectionComparison/scorecard guideAdd evaluation criteria and trade-offs
Technical implementationPlaybook or runbookUse staged timeline and ownership
Strategic planningFramework articleInclude decision model and prioritisation

One practical rule: choose format first, then write the article. Not the other way around.

Implementation checklist table

StepActionOutcome
1Map query intent by clusterClear page-type selection
2Benchmark top-format competitorsReduced guesswork
3Build reusable templatesFaster production consistency
4Add internal links and CTA hierarchyStronger commercial progression
5Review engagement + lead qualityFormat refinement by evidence

This workflow is simple enough for small teams and robust enough for larger Shopify operations.

Quick SERP-format sanity check before publishing

Before publishing any new article, run a short preflight check:

  • Compare the top five results and classify their dominant format.
  • Confirm your heading structure answers the same decision in a clearer way.
  • Validate that tables, examples, and CTA placements support the expected reader action.

This check takes minutes but prevents weeks of underperformance from format mismatch.

StoreBuilt example

A UK brand had solid keyword targets but weak results on strategic terms. Our audit found repeated format mismatches: decision-stage keywords were mostly assigned to generic list posts.

After restructuring those pages into framework and playbook formats with better tables, TOCs, and contextual CTAs, ranking stability and lead relevance improved. The topic targets stayed mostly the same; the format changed.

That is the important lesson for 2026 planning.

Final StoreBuilt point of view

In the ecommerce UK market, winning Shopify content is often a format decision before it is a writing decision. If structure does not match intent, even strong copy can underperform. Teams that benchmark SERP formats rigorously will publish fewer weak pages and more commercially useful assets.
